How much do work study airline baggage handler j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for work study airline baggage handler in the United States is $18.47,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$21.15 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Work Study Airline Baggage Handler vs Work Study Airport Customer Service Agent?

AspectWork Study Airline Baggage HandlerWork Study Airport Customer Service Agent
CredentialsMinimal; often high school diploma or equivalentMinimal; often high school diploma or equivalent
Work EnvironmentAirports, handling baggage and cargoAirports, assisting passengers and check-in
Employer & Industry UsageAirlines, baggage handling companiesAirlines, airport service providers
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ding baggage handling rolesUnderstanding passenger service roles

Both roles are entry-level positions within the airline industry, often requiring similar credentials. Baggage handlers focus on loading, unloading, and managing luggage, while customer service agents assist passengers with check-in, inquiries, and boarding. The main difference lies in their daily tasks and interaction focus, but both work in airport environments and support airline operations.

What qualifications do you need for a work study airline baggage handler?

Work study airline baggage handlers typ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and must pass a background check. Physical stamina, the ability to lift heavy luggage, and good communication skills are also important, along with training on safety procedures and equipment operation.

The Airline Baggage Handler will verify passenger boarding pass with their checked bag and move the bags to the security screening induction system.
This is a physically demanding position which requires on-the-job security training and the ability to receive all applicable airport security badges.
